The Associate is responsible for overseeing management activities within the market and requires strong supervisory skills, as well as continued outstanding performance and technical expertise.
As an Associate you will have these essential functions:
Project Leadership and Management
- Prepare project management plans and direct project teams for completion of all project tasks consistent with project management plans and ensures the completion of projects within established timelines and budgets.
- Supervise project teams to address and find solutions for project-related challenges.
- Supervise the financial management of projects including the development and adherence to work plans, monitoring project financial status, developing mitigation plans when required, and managing monthly project financial tasks.
- Assist project team and market/studio leadership with other duties that may be assigned.
- Direct and mentor less experienced staff and provide input to human resource issues such as staff performance reviews and conflict resolution.
- Delegate tasks to staff as well as coaching and supporting staff's professional development.
- Participate in market/studio project manager meetings and staffing processes.
- Expand the firm's client base, secure projects, and build relationships with stakeholders.
- Develop proposals with the assistance of the Principal-In-Charge and/or Studio Leader.
- Contribute to interviews, presentations and pitches for new or repeat work.
- Assist in or conduct contract negotiations related to project teams and fee development.
The Must-Haves:
- Bachelor's degree in architecture (or equivalent) and a minimum of 10 years of architectural experience.
- California Licensed Architect
- 7+ years of experience within justice, government and/or other public sector project types
- Strong collaboration, leadership, communication and relationship building skills
- Demonstrated technical ability with BIM/Revit, CAD, Bluebeam, Microsoft Office
- A genuine interest in both design and technical excellence
- LEED, CASP accreditation(s)

What We Do
Lionakis was established in 1909 and is a multi-discipline firm specializing in architectural, structural engineering, planning, interior design, laboratory design, sustainability, access compliance and graphic design services. Since 1997 and building on more than a century of diverse project experience our mission is Designing a Better Future. We excel at providing solutions for commercial, education, civic. science and technology, and healthcare clients with offices in Sacramento, Oakland, San Jose, and Newport Beach, to better serve our clients.
